  • Shawn? Is that you?
  • Renée? Oh, wow! Hi!
  • I haven't seen you in so long! How are you?
  • I'm great, thanks ! How are you?
  • Not bad, thanks. Wow, it's so funny to run into you here.
  • Do you live nearby?
  • Yeah, I live just about a block from here. You?
  • No, I live downtown. I'm just in the neighbourhood running some errands.
  • live downtown
    "live downtown"は「街の中心部に住む」の意味。
    neighbourhood
    カナダ英語では、英英語と同様"neighbourhood"と綴る。米英語ではneighborhoodと綴る。
    running some errands
    "run errands"は「使い走りをする」「お買い物をする」の意味。
  • Hey, do you still work with Laura?
  • Yeah, I do. I see her all the time.
  • That's great. How is she?
  • She's doing great! I'll tell her you said hi.
  • Thanks. We should all meet up sometime.
  • Sure! Give me a call anytime, and I'll bring her along.
  • I will. Well, see you soon, I hope!
  • I hope so too! Bye!
